I spent a few decades building brands in the beverage business. You may have heard of a few: Evian, Seagrams, Sutter Home Kendal Jackson, Robert Mondavi, Beringer, Jim Beam, Moet, Mumm, B&G, Georges Dubouef, Sichel, Dienhard, Glen Ellen, San Pellagrino, Grolsch, Stienlager, Spaten, Tecate, etc, ect, to name a few.

Once you have a reputation......IT STICKS LIKE GLUE! In the mid 1980's, the Germans had a scandal where a few producers were using antifreeze to sweeten their juice. Killed a few people and killed the international German wine trade for a decade.

Moral: Only takes a couple of bad apples to ruin the barrel.

As we are seeing here, Airboat World's past actions has affected NOT JUST AIRBOAT WORLD BUT MANY OTHERS in our circle.
